Output 01e34e2f0dfe8ef759de4a82198f315592a3fb6d14d282c91b95f23956265326:2

value
546697
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c45326183e71c47f56fddb0461c5d1ee77bbb1b2 OP_EQUALVERIFY OP_CHECKSIG
address
1Ju53szaazPPqzceg8YAahMwLFJtuSy1tL
transaction
01e34e2f0dfe8ef759de4a82198f315592a3fb6d14d282c91b95f23956265326
spent
true